Things To Do
in Santa Isabel Cholula
Santa Isabel Cholula is a charming town located in the Puebla state of Mexico, known for its rich history and vibrant culture. It boasts the Great Pyramid of Cholula, the largest pyramid in terms of volume, which is topped by the beautiful Iglesia de Nuestra Señora de los Remedios. The town is filled with colorful streets, traditional markets, and warm locals, making it a perfect destination for visitors looking to immerse themselves in Mexican culture.
Additionally, the area's stunning views of the surrounding volcanoes add to its picturesque landscape.

Tipping in Santa Isabel Cholula
Ensure a smooth experience
It is customary to tip around 10-15% in restaurants, and rounding up the bill is appreciated for good service.
Credit cards are widely accepted, but cash is often preferred in markets and smaller establishments.
Best Time to Visit
And what to expect in different seasons...
Spring sees mild temperatures and blooming flowers, making it an excellent time for outdoor activities and photography.
Summer can be hot and rainy; visitors should prepare for sudden showers but can enjoy lush scenery after the rain.
Fall offers cooler temperatures and clear skies, perfect for hiking and exploring the town's outdoor attractions.
Winter is mild but can get chilly at night; warm clothing is recommended for evening activities.
